How This Amazing Granite Focus Trick Actually Enhances Learning and Work Efficiency
At its core, the This Amazing Granite Focus Trick leverages structured mental intervals—inspired by scientific understanding of how the brain processes and retains information. Instead of fighting fatigue, it aligns work sessions with natural attention spans by embedding short mental rests, creating a balanced flow that supports deeper retention and reduced burnout. Using tactile (like stone-inspired surfaces), auditory (calm ambient tones), and visual (steady lighting or minimalism) signals resembling geologic “blocks” of focus, users establish a reliable rhythm that enhances mindfulness and clarity.
The method emphasizes deliberate pausing—simple breath checks, light stretches, or ambient breaks—between focused bursts. These moments prevent cognitive overload and help transfer information from short-term to long-term memory. Early adopters report sharper concentration, faster task completion, and improved mental clarity, particularly in environments rich with distractions.
